This class holds all the different GIOP message generators and parsers.
This class can be done away with if we want to use the svc.conf file to load the right GIOP protocol. But that would require some work as we need to make sure that we have the behaviours of lower versions in the higher versions.

CORBA::Boolean TAO_GIOP_Message_Generator_Parser_Impl::check_revision | ( | CORBA::Octet | incoming_major, | |
CORBA::Octet | incoming_minor | |||
) | [static] |
Performs a check of the revision numbers.
Definition at line 8 of file GIOP_Message_Generator_Parser_Impl.inl.
{ CORBA::UShort const version_as_whole_num = incoming_major << 8 | incoming_minor; CORBA::UShort const max_allowable_version = TAO_DEF_GIOP_MAJOR << 8 | TAO_DEF_GIOP_MINOR; // If it's greater than the max, we know it's not allowed. if (version_as_whole_num > max_allowable_version) return false; // If it's less than the max, though, we still have to check for // each explicit version and only allow the ones we know work. switch (version_as_whole_num) { case 0x0100: case 0x0101: case 0x0102: return true; } return false; }
